Introduction
For homeowners in Dacula, GA, maintaining healthy and aesthetically pleasing trees often involves professional tree pruning. Understanding the potential costs can help you budget effectively and compare quotes from various service providers. Most homeowners in Dacula can expect to pay $300 to $800 for professional tree pruning services. This range typically covers common pruning needs, ensuring your trees are well-maintained without breaking the bank.
While the typical cost falls within this range, the full spectrum of tree pruning services can vary significantly, from a modest $150 for minor work on small trees to upwards of $2000 for extensive or complex jobs. Factors such as the size and type of the tree, the complexity of the work, and accessibility all play a crucial role in determining the final price. Getting multiple estimates from local Dacula tree service professionals is always recommended to ensure you're getting a fair price for your specific project.
Cost Comparison
| Tier | Price Range | What's Included |
|---|---|---|
| Basic | $150–$350 per job | Small ornamental tree pruning, shaping, or deadwood removal for trees under 30 feet. |
| Mid-range | $300–$700 per job | Pruning services for medium trees (30-60 feet) or standard pruning for average-sized trees. |
| Premium | $700–$2000 per job | Extensive pruning for large trees (over 60 feet), multiple trees, or complex jobs. |

Key Cost Factors
- Tree Size and Type: Larger trees, especially those over 60 feet, require more equipment, time, and expertise, leading to higher costs. Specialized pruning for ornamental or fruit trees might also incur different rates.
- Complexity and Scope of Work: The extent of canopy reduction, presence of dead or diseased branches, and whether selective or extensive pruning is needed all impact the price. Complex jobs, such as those involving power lines or hard-to-reach areas, will be more expensive.
- Accessibility: Trees located in difficult-to-access areas, such as steep slopes, near structures, or in confined spaces, will increase labor time and necessitate specialized equipment, driving up costs.
- Tree Condition: Severely overgrown, diseased, or otherwise compromised trees may require more careful and time-consuming pruning techniques, affecting the overall price.
- Debris Removal: While often included, some quotes might itemize debris removal. Hauling away branches and wood chips can add to the total cost, especially for large jobs.

Tips for Hiring
- Get Multiple Quotes: Always solicit free price estimates from several local tree service professionals in Dacula, GA, to compare pricing and services offered. Some companies even offer free estimates for your project.
- Check Credentials and Insurance: Ensure the tree service company is licensed and insured. This protects you from liability in case of accidents or damage during the pruning process.
- Read Reviews: Utilize platforms like Yelp and Angi to read reviews and see ratings for Dacula, GA tree service professionals. This helps in gauging their reputation and quality of work.
- Understand the Scope of Work: Clarify exactly what is included in the quote, such as pruning, deadwood removal, debris hauling, and any other additional services, to avoid unexpected charges.
